Creating a Budget for Your Home Renovation

What elements must homeowners evaluate when planning a home renovation budget? To begin with, they must assess the range of the project, determining which areas need attention and the level of the changes. This helps establish a realistic estimate of costs. Subsequently, they should prioritize their renovation aims, distinguishing between necessary updates and desired enhancements. Homeowners ought to also account for materials and labor costs, as these can vary considerably based on quality and availability.

Additionally, it is prudent to reserve 10% to 20% of the complete budget for unforeseen expenses, which typically arise during renovations. Homeowners should investigate local market conditions to assess potential increases in material prices. Ultimately, considering the potential return on investment is crucial; certain renovations may generate greater resale value than others. By carefully evaluating these factors, homeowners can create a thorough budget that matches their renovation goals and financial resources.

How Much Time Does a Standard Home Renovation Take?

An average home remodel can take anywhere from a few weeks to several months, based on the project's scope, complexity, and size. Factors such as permits, labor availability, and material sourcing also impact the timeline.

What Permits Must You Obtain for Home Renovations?

House remodeling work usually requires different permits, including building, electrical, plumbing, and mechanical permits, contingent upon the extent of the work and local regulations. It is vital to consult local authorities to guarantee compliance and avoid potential penalties.
